Francisco DÂSouza to replace president and CEO Lakshmi Narayanan in 2007Cognizant TechnologyÂs president and CEO Lakshmi Narayanan will be replaced by the companyÂs chief operating officer, Francisco DÂSouza, effective in 2007, the company announced. Narayanan, who has served as president and CEO and has been part of CognizantÂs leadership team since the Teaneck IT company was founded in 1994, will serve as vice chairman of the companyÂs board of directors upon stepping down. Among the several staff changes announced this week by Cognizant, Gordon Coburn, currently chief financial officer, will be promoted to chief financial and operating officer. Shares of Cognizant (Nasdaq: CTSH) rose $1.06 to $68.29 this morning.
